In your binding section, you seem to use the namespace prefix 'soapbind', while in the
service section, you use 'soap' for the address element. They should be from the same
namespace:
xmlns:soap="http://schemas.xmlsoap.org/wsdl/soap/";
Just a thought.

The memory is not released. What is created is Javassist data structures. I can't
release the memory because class transformation happens at class load time. A class
may be transformed, then another class that references that transformed class may have
joinpoints affected by that transformati
